[Brand] [Dealers / Store Locations] in Tarzana, California (CA)
Select a state > California (CA) > Tarzana Tarzana
18211 Ventura Blvd, Tarzana, Ca, 91356 |
||
Select a state > California (CA) > Tarzana Tarzana
18211 Ventura Blvd, Tarzana, Ca, 91356 |
||